Achieving a Healthy and Plump Face *Dietary Recommendations* 1. *Hydrate*: Drink plenty of water (at least 8-10 glasses a day) to keep your skin hydrated and plump. 2. *Fatty Fish*: Include fatty fish like salmon, tuna, and mackerel in your diet, rich in omega-3 fatty acids that promote healthy skin. 3. *Nuts and Seeds*: Almonds, walnuts, chia seeds, and flaxseeds are rich in healthy fats and antioxidants that support skin health. 4. *Fresh Fruits*: Eat a variety of fresh fruits like berries, citrus fruits, and apples, rich in v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. 5. *Whole Grains*: Include whole grains like brown rice, quinoa, and whole-wheat bread in your diet, rich in fiber, vitamins, and minerals. 6. *Dairy and Protein*: Consume dairy products like milk, cheese, and yogurt, and protein-rich foods like eggs, beans, and lean meats to support skin health. *Supplements for a Healthier Face* 1. *Proteins (Protex)*: Consider adding a protein supplement to your diet, but always consult with a healthcare professional or registered dietitian before adding any new supplements. 2. *Omega-3 Fatty Acids*: If you're not getting enough omega-3 fatty acids from your diet, consider taking a supplement after consulting with a healthcare professional. 3. *Vitamin C*: Ensure you're getting enough vitamin C through your diet or consider taking a supplement to support collagen production and skin health. *Lifestyle Changes* 1. *Exercise Regularly*: Engage in regular physical activity, like cardio and strength training, to promote overall health and well-being. 2. *Get Enough Sleep*: Aim for 7-8 hours of sleep per night to help your skin regenerate and repair itself. 3. *Manage Stress*: Practice stress-reducing techniques like meditation, yoga, or deep breathing exercises to help minimize stress's impact on your skin.
